  • What's your favorite meal to cook?
  • I enjoy cooking my, I would say, and now it's my mother-in-law's, child memory.
  • A good cassoulet.
  • Cassoulet is from Toulouse.
  • It's made from beans, the confit, sausage.
  • This is the Toulouse.
  • So delicious.
  • It takes two days to make a cassoulet.
  • Two days?
  • Two days.
  • You need to soak the beans overnight.
  • Yeah.
  • And then only you can start to prepare your cassoulet.
  • You cook it, you cook it for at least two hours, two to three hours, on a low heat, low intensity.

  • What's the most important skill being a chef?
  • The basics.
  • You need to know how and where to buy your products.
  • And you need to know what you have in your fridge.
  • Yeah.
  • It's very important.
  • The trend is, we don't want to throw anything.
  • You recycle as much as possible.
  • As much as possible.
  • For example, when you have to work a fish, you need to use the whole fish, the whole parts of the fish.
  • Even skin?
  • Even the skin.
  • So you need to use the food you find in the place you are working.
  • You are not going to use the lamb from the other part of the world, the fruits from Peru, the mango from Peru, you know what I mean?
  • You use local products and you try to make the best from it.
  • This is how you can notice a good chef from a bad chef.
